全面解析区块链组织模式及其应用
区块链技术自其诞生以来,已经在多个行业中展现出了巨大的潜力和应用价值。特别是在网络安全、交易透明度以及数据共享等方面,区块链的组织模式为企业和个人提供了前所未有的便利。然而,区块链并不是一个单一的技术解决方案,而是有多种不同的组织模式,每种模式都有其独特的用例和优势。本文将深入探讨区块链的各种组织模式,包括公有链、私有链及联盟链等,并对不同模式下的实际应用进行详细介绍。
一、公有链
公有链是指任何人都可以参与的区块链网络。它是一种完全去中心化的系统,公开透明,任何人都可以查看链上的交易记录。比特币和以太坊是公有链的经典代表。
公有链最大的优势在于其去中心化的特性,意味着没有一个单独的 entity 可以控制整个网络。这样的设计有效地防止了数据篡改和网络攻击,使得交易更加安全可靠。此外,公有链还支持智能合约等多种功能,使得开发者可以基于该平台进行各种创新。
然而,公有链也存在一些缺点。例如,由于其开放性,交易速度较慢,且网络易受到攻击。此外,由于缺乏管理员,用户在发生争议时可能难以得到及时的解决。
二、私有链
私有链通常由一个组织或企业完全控制,只有特定的人或组织可以使用。这种类型的区块链适合于那些需要高保密性和高度信任的场景,例如企业内部的供应链管理。
与公有链相比,私有链的交易速度更快,且由于参与者受到限制,数据安全性更高。在私有链中,具有管理和控制权的组织能够快速解决任何争议,增强了操作的灵活性。
不过,私有链的去中心化程度较低,这使得它在透明度和开放性方面不如公有链。因此,适合使用私有链的场景通常都是对安全和效率有较高要求的商业环境。
三、联盟链
联盟链是介于公有链和私有链之间的一种形式,通常由多个组织共同管理。联盟链可以被看作是多个信任方合作的结果,适合用于行业内部数据共享和合作。典型的应用包括金融机构的跨行交易等场景。
由于有多个组织共同管理,联盟链能够在确保一定程度的去中心化的同时,又保持了高效性和安全性。它既具备私有链的高效和安全,又有公有链的开放性。对于需要多个利益相关方参与的业务,联盟链的优势尤为明显。
然而,联盟链的管理规则和协议的制定相对复杂,各参与方的利益可能并不一致,因此在执行过程中的协调和沟通显得尤为重要。
四、去中心化自治组织(DAO)
去中心化自治组织(DAO)是将区块链技术与企业组织模式相结合的产物,可以理解为一个在区块链上运行的去中心化公司。DAO 的所有决策过程都通过智能合约进行管理,所有股东均可参与投票,这使得整个组织的决策过程更加透明并有效避免了利益的集中。
DAO 的创新之处在于其没有传统的管理结构,所有参与者在做出决策时都拥有同等权利,从而建立了一种全新的合作和信任机制。例如,著名的“The DAO”就是基于以太坊平台而建立的一个早期尝试,它展示了去中心化管理如何支持开放式创新和投资。
然而,DAO 也面临着诸多挑战,如智能合约的漏洞问题、缺乏法律监管及参与者间的利益协调等。尽管如此,随着技术的发展,DAO 有望在未来得到更广泛的应用。
总结
综上所述,区块链的组织模式各具特点,适用于不同的应用场景。公有链、私有链和联盟链在安全性、透明度、效率等方面各有优势,选择何种模式将取决于具体的需求和环境。在快速发展的区块链行业,了解这些组织模式将有助于企业和开发者更好地实现技术价值,推动数字经济的发展。
常见问题解答
什么是区块链公有链的主要应用场景?
区块链公有链的主要应用场景包括但不限于金融服务、供应链管理、投票系统、身份验证等。在金融服务领域,公有链可以用于进行去中心化的货币转账,降低交易成本,提高透明度。在供应链管理中,公有链可以实现整个产品生命周期的追溯,提高消费者的信任度。投票系统中,通过公有链的技术,可以确保投票过程的透明和可信,避免出现舞弊现象。此外,公有链在身份验证方面也发挥着重要作用,可以创建一种去中心化的身份管理体系,保护用户的私隐。
私有链如何保障数据安全?
私有链通过多种机制保障数据安全。其中最重要的机制是权限管理,只有获得授权的用户或节点才能访问数据。这种限制有效地降低了数据泄漏和篡改的风险。此外,私有链通常还采用加密技术来保护数据,使其在传输和存储过程中始终保持安全。由于私有链的参与者数量有限,链上的每一笔交易都能得到快速验证和处理,增强了数据的安全性。再者,私有链的管理者可以及时监控网络活动,快速应对异常情况,从而避免潜在的安全威胁。
联盟链如何处理参与方的利益冲突?
在联盟链中,参与方之间的利益冲突是一个常见的问题。为了有效解决这个问题,联盟链通常会制定详细的规则和协议,确保各参与方的利益得到合法保护。此外,决策过程中每个参与方都可以通过投票的方式表达自身的意见,从而增加决策的透明性和公正性。这种共同管理的模式不仅能够有效降低利益冲突的发生频率,还能在发生冲突时,通过开放的沟通机制找到合理的解决方案。联盟链还可以设置一个仲裁小组,专门处理重大争端,提高组织的稳定性和合规性。
DAO如何解决智能合约的安全漏洞问题?
DAO在运行过程中,智能合约的安全漏洞可能会导致资产损失,因此在设计时需要特别谨慎。首先,开发者应在编写智能合约前进行充分的需求分析,确保合约逻辑的合规性。其次,为保护用户的资产安全,DAO通常会进行多轮的代码审计和测试,以发现潜在的安全隐患。社区还可以通过众筹的方式进行代码审计,增加透明度。此外,DAO在部署合约后也可以设立应急机制,一旦发现漏洞,可以及时冻结合约,保护参与者的利益。总之,虽然智能合约的风险无法完全消除,但通过合理的设计和审计流程,能够在很大程度上降低风险。
综上所述,区块链技术无疑带来了巨大的数据处理能力和信任机制的提升。了解不同的区块链组织模式及其优缺点,有助于企业选择最合适的应用方案,从而在全球快速发展的数字经济中抢占先机。